Very poor service

A waiter (Congress) waits on a woman (the East) who is already been served several dishes (special legislation and appropriation). Meanwhile a man (Midwest) sitting at another table slams his fist on the table trying to get the waiter's attention. The menu on his table reads, "farm relief" and "waterway development."
